Running a laser with 4AA's and LM317 would not be efficient ,but it is possible, yes!
Linear voltage regulators we use here for laser diodes are quite simple and need very few components in order to drive a laser diode.
LM317 being the most common, but less efficient.
Other linear regulators that can also be used are LM1085/1084/1086 and LM1117 will also work same as LM317 and would be more efficient in your case 4x AA's.
Now why use lithium? It is totally upto you , its your diy so its your own design. Instead of using 4X cells, each 5cm long , u can use 2X lithium-ion CR123A or 16340's 800mAh RECHARGEABLE , and size 3.4cm long.
Buying rechargeable lithium's will save you money in the end and better still, they will work like forever!!
